Stephen M. Thompson is a scholar working on Molecular Biology, Atmospheric Science and Biomedical Engineering. According to data from OpenAlex, Stephen M. Thompson has authored 16 papers receiving a total of 652 indexed citations (citations by other indexed papers that have themselves been cited), including 9 papers in Molecular Biology, 4 papers in Atmospheric Science and 3 papers in Biomedical Engineering. Recurrent topics in Stephen M. Thompson’s work include Ion Transport and Channel Regulation (7 papers), nanoparticles nucleation surface interactions (3 papers) and Neuroscience and Neural Engineering (2 papers). Stephen M. Thompson is often cited by papers focused on Ion Transport and Channel Regulation (7 papers), nanoparticles nucleation surface interactions (3 papers) and Neuroscience and Neural Engineering (2 papers). Stephen M. Thompson collaborates with scholars based in United States, United Kingdom and New Zealand. Stephen M. Thompson's co-authors include Gustavo A. Chapela, G. Saville, J. S. Rowlinson, Stanley G. Schultz, Yuichi Suzuki, Sophie Thomas, Raymond A. Frizzell, Michael E. Duffey, Klaus Turnheim and David C. Dawson and has published in prestigious journals such as The Journal of Membrane Biology, Journal of Hydrologic Engineering and American Journal of Archaeology.
